Ballast regulators. Regulators are used to correct the track''s ballast profile by redistributing ballast to the right areas of the ballast bed (beneath the track) to give the track lateral stability. The even bed of stone prevents the track from moving when under the load of a train. We currently contract six regulators from the following ...

Construction. The appropriate thickness of a layer of track ballast depends on the size and spacing of the ties, the amount of traffic on the line, and various other factors. Track ballast should never be laid down less than 150 mm (6 inches) thick, and highspeed railway lines may require ballast up to metres (20 inches) thick. An insufficient depth of ballast .

Materials for railway ballast on the railway track engineering may 20, 2015 almost all the important railway tracks are provided with broken stone the stone to be used as railway ballast should be hard, tough nonporous and should not decompose.

Quarried stone ballast should be obtained from com petent strata of reasonable thickness. The extent of the rock deposit should be sufficient for economic ballast production. A large variety of rock types are used as ballast. In general, the fine hard min eralgrained unweathered aggregates make the best ballast.
